No verification casinos typically rely on alternative methods to confirm a player’s identity, often using instant bank verification or e-wallet checks. This not only speeds up the registration process but minimizes the data you need to share, which some see as a welcome boost to privacy.
How Do These Casinos Work Without Traditional Checks?
Most no verification casinos operate with what’s called a ‘pay and play’ model, which is powered by secure payment integrations like Trustly or BankID. These technologies verify your identity through your bank, allowing a swift, automated confirmation that bypasses the need for manual document submission. The key benefit here is speed: deposits and withdrawals are processed quickly, and players can start gaming almost immediately.
This approach has gained traction especially in countries with robust banking systems that support instant verification. So, if you enjoy popular titles from providers like NetEnt or Pragmatic Play, you might find these casinos appealing for their hassle-free access.
What Are the Potential Downsides?
Of course, no system is without its flaws. One concern with no verification casinos is regulatory compliance. Since these operators skip the usual heavy document checks, players should be cautious and ensure that the casino is licensed by a reputable authority. Without this, the risk of fraud or unfair play can increase.
Another issue is responsible gambling. Without detailed identity verification, it might be harder for casinos to enforce deposit limits or self-exclusion policies effectively. As a player, it’s important to stay mindful of your limits and gamble responsibly, regardless of how fast you can get into the game.
